About us

Groundsure is a leading UK environmental and climate insights authority, helping homebuyers, businesses, and professionals make confident property and land‑use decisions. We don’t just deliver data - we help our customers understand what it means for them. For over 20 years, we’ve been experts in identifying and explaining environmental and geological risks, including contaminated land, flooding, ground stability, mining risk, and climate-related threats. Millions of property transactions have been informed by our clear, accessible, and actionable reports. We pride ourselves on putting the customer first, delivering exceptional service, maintaining rigorous data quality, and following industry best practice. The role

We are looking for a motivated and people-focused People Development Lead to join our HR team. This is an exciting opportunity for someone who is passionate about learning, development and employee engagement, and is looking to build their career as a people specialist. In this developmental specialist role, you will help shape and deliver practical people development initiatives that build capability across the organisation. You’ll work closely with employees and managers to support career growth, enhance the employee experience and provide valuable people insights that help inform business decisions.

What you'll be doing

  • Designing and delivering learning and development initiatives for employees and managers.
  • Supporting career development and helping individuals grow within the organisation.
  • Coordinating talent development and succession planning activities.
  • Leading employee engagement initiatives that promote a positive workplace culture.
  • Gathering and analysing people data and insights to support informed decision-making.
  • Working collaboratively with the Head of HR and HR Manager to align people initiatives with business priorities.
  • Taking increasing ownership of projects and specialist activities as the organisation continues to grow.
